My coworker brought me a huge zucchini from her garden and I decided to make zucchini bread for my book club. Here's the recipe!

Ingredients

* 3 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
* 1 1/2 teaspoons salt
* 1 teaspoon ground nutmeg
* 2 teaspoons baking soda
* 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
* 3 cups sugar
* 1 cup vegetable oil
* 4 eggs, beaten
* 1/3 cup water
* 2 cups grated zucchini
* 1 teaspoon lemon juice
* 1/2 cup mini chocolate chips

This makes two loaves, but I wanted one with the chocolate chips and one without, so I added the 1/2 cup of chips after I poured the first batch into it's pan. If you want both to have chips then do a whole cup!

  • Step 1

    Preheat your oven to 350

  • Step 2

    Combine all dry ingredients into a large bowl and all wet ingredients into a their own bowl.

  • Step 3

    Add the wet ingredients to the dry and mix. Fold in the chocolate chips now if you want both loaves to have them.

  • Step 4

    Bake them in two standard loaf pans that are sprayed with some sort nonstick spray for one hour or until your tester come out clean.

  • Step 5
